Restauracion vs Cork Climate & Distance Between

Ireland flag
  • The distance between Restauracion, Dominican Republic and Cork, Ireland is approximately 6,545 km or 4,067 mi.
  • To reach Restauracion in this distance one would set out from Cork bearing 260.8°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Restauracion bearing 220° or SW .
  • Restauracion has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am) whereas Cork has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
  • Restauracion is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Cork is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The annual mean temperature is 14.1 °C (25.4°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 7.8 °C (14°F) less in Restauracion. The continentality subtype is extremely h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 441.8 mm (17.4 in) more which is equivalent to 441.8 l/m² (10.84 US gal/ft²) or 4,418,000 l/ha (472,314 US gal/ac) more. About 1 3/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 31.7° higher in Restauracion than in Cork.
